ホームページ  >  記事  >  ウェブフロントエンド  >  jsセレクターの包括的な分析

jsセレクターの包括的な分析

怪我咯
怪我咯オリジナル
2017-04-01 09:13:491319ブラウズ

ネイティブ JS セレクターには、getElementById、getElementsByName、getElementsByTagName、getElementsByClassName の 4 つがあります。以下では、これら 4 つのセレクターの使用法を 1 つずつ紹介します。

1.getElementById(IDで要素を取得)

使い方: document.getElementById("Id"); Idは取得する要素のid属性値です。

2.getElementsByName (name 属性による要素の取得)

Usage: document.getElementsByName("Name"); Name は、取得する要素の name 属性値です。このメソッドは、通常、フォーム データを送信する場合に適しています。要素が form、img、iframe、applet、embed、object の場合、name 属性を設定すると、name 属性値に基づいて名前が付けられた属性が Document オブジェクトに自動的に作成されます。したがって、 document.domName

3.getElementsByTagName (要素名で要素を取得) を通じて、対応する dom オブジェクトを参照できます

使用法: document.getElementsByTagName(TagName) は、TagName が※すべての要素を取得するには、ドキュメントをDOM要素に置き換えることもできますが、この場合はDOM要素以降の要素のサブセットのみが取得できます。

4.getElementsByClassName (CSSクラスを介して要素を取得する)

使用法: document.getElementsByClassName(ClassName); 複数を同時に取得したい場合は、ClassNameを指定します。 CSSクラスごとにスペースで区切ります。 たとえば、 document.getElementsByClassName("class2 class1") は、class1 および class2 スタイルの要素を取得します。そのため、DOM 要素の背後にある要素のサブセットのみを取得できるように、ドキュメントを DOM 要素に置き換えることもできます。

りー

以上がjsセレクターの包括的な分析の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。